Why the Fast‑Paced Dating Model Often Misses the Mark

Speed dating was once the go‑to solution for busy professionals. A 10‑minute “date” in a noisy room might sound efficient, but it rarely allows authentic connection. Most participants leave feeling unsatisfied, wondering why the spark never ignited.

What’s the main problem?
The format forces you to judge based on surface details—appearance, brief banter, and first impressions. Real chemistry, shared values, and long‑term compatibility need more time to surface. When you rush, you also risk online dating safety missteps, because you have less opportunity to verify a match’s authenticity.

The Rise of Slow Dating: A More Thoughtful Approach

Slow dating flips the script. Instead of quick judgments, it encourages thoughtful interaction, deeper profile exploration, and intentional communication. This method aligns with the growing desire for meaningful connections rather than fleeting encounters.

Core Principles of Slow Dating

  1. Extended profile insight – Detailed bios, interests, and values help you gauge compatibility before the first message.
  2. Verified identities – Photo and ID verification build trust and protect against scams.
  3. Quality matches over quantity – Algorithms prioritize chemistry and shared life goals, not just surface-level appeal.
  4. Safe, staged communication – Built‑in video chat and moderated messaging let you get to know someone before meeting in person.

When these elements combine, singles can move from casual swipes to genuine conversations that lead to lasting relationships.

Communicating Effectively: From First Message to First Date

Once you’ve matched, the next step is conversation. Slow dating thrives on thoughtful dialogue, not quick pick‑up lines.

Conversation Starters That Work

  • “I noticed we both enjoy rock climbing. What’s your favorite local spot?”
  • “Your love for travel caught my eye—where’s the most memorable place you’ve visited?”
  • “I see you’re into volunteering. What cause matters most to you?”

These openers demonstrate genuine interest and give the other person a clear path to respond.

Safety First

  • Stay on the platform’s chat until you feel comfortable.
  • Use video dates before meeting in person. 20Singlesdating’s video feature lets you verify the person you’re talking to.
  • Meet in public for the first face‑to‑face meeting and let a friend know where you’ll be.

Following these steps reduces risk and builds confidence.
